6

我对 ASP.NET/C# 应用程序进行频繁且小的更改,因此需要一种机制来部署这些更改,并且对我的服务器造成的麻烦最少。我知道 msdeploy 是为了解决问题,但我觉得它非常麻烦。一周后我仍然无法让它工作(针对 EC2 服务器),我相信错误响应几乎没有用。真的有人用过这个工具吗?任何可行的替代方案......不那么糟糕?

4

1 回答 1

3

这似乎是最明显的,但为什么不直接使用 Visual Studio 的内置发布功能。VS2010 版本有一个名为 web.config 转换的新功能,允许您为 dev、test 和 prod 或其他任何您想要调用部署的东西设置不同的 web.config 文件。当我发布时,我选择构建类型,例如选择正确 web.config 的调试或发布,右键单击项目并单击发布。选择服务器或 ftp 位置并发布。这很简单。

我在你的问题中遗漏了什么吗?

于 2010-12-10T22:11:18.230 回答